purposeful
有目的
常用释义
英音[ ˈpɜːpəsf(ə)l ]
美音[ ˈpɜːrpəsf(ə)l ]
基本释义
- adj. 有明确目标的,坚决的;故意的,蓄意的;有意义的
例句
-
1·She looked purposeful and determined.她看来胸有成竹、意志坚定。来源: 《牛津词典》
-
2·Purposeful work is an important part of the regime for young offenders.使从事有意义的劳动是管理少年犯的重要方法。来源: 《牛津词典》
-
3·She had a purposeful air, and it became evident that this was not a casual visit.她一副志在必得的样子,显然这不是一次随意造访。来源: 《柯林斯英汉双解大词典》
